The 76th Golden Globe Awards recognized the best film and television of 2018, with Green Book winning three awards including Best Motion Picture – Musical or Comedy.

Each year the Hollywood Foreign Press Association selects nominees across film and television categories, recognizing outstanding work from the preceding calendar year. For the 76th ceremony, nominees covering 2018 releases and broadcasts were announced on December 6, 2018, by Terry Crews, Danai Gurira, Leslie Mann, and Christian Slater.
The 76th Golden Globe Awards ceremony was held on January 6, 2019, at the Beverly Hilton in Beverly Hills, California, hosted by Sandra Oh and Andy Samberg. Green Book led all films with three awards, while The Kominsky Method and The Assassination of Gianni Versace: American Crime Story each won two television awards. The ceremony also introduced the new Carol Burnett Award for television excellence.
Green Book's success at the Golden Globes elevated its profile ahead of the Academy Awards season, where it went on to win Best Picture. The newly established Carol Burnett Award created a lasting non-competitive honor for television achievement, with Carol Burnett as its first recipient, adding a new tradition to the annual ceremony.
